James Drysdale Younger

Birth9 Sept 1861 - Clackmannan,Clackmannan,Scotland
Death20 Oct 1937 - Montréal (Presbyterian Saint Andrew and Saint Paul), Québec
MotherMargaret Drysdale
FatherRobert Younger

Born in Clackmannan,Clackmannan,Scotland on 9 Sept 1861 to Robert Younger and Margaret Drysdale. James Drysdale Younger married Lily Elizabeth Marion Elliott and had 6 children. He passed away on 20 Oct 1937 in Montréal (Presbyterian Saint Andrew and Saint Paul), Québec.
